Tsawwasen (ta-wo-sen) Ferry Terminal: VANCOUVER
Tsawwasen well take you to ither Victoria (Swartz Bay Ferry Terminal), or Nanaimo (Na-nie-mo) (Duke Point Ferry Terminal). Tsawwasen to Victoria is about 1 hour and 35 minute ferry ride. Tsawwasen to Nanaimo is about a 2 hour Ferry ride.
Driving instructions from Vancouver:
South on Oak Street to Highway 99
Highway 99 to Highway 17
Southwest on Highway 17 to the Tsawwassen ferry terminal
Total estimated driving time: about 40 minutes depending on traffic conditions.
Driving instructions from Vancouver International Airport:
Look for destination signs leaving the airport terminal and follow Highway 99 South to Highway 17
Follow Highway 17 to the Tsawwassen ferry terminal
Total estimated driving time: about 25 minutes depending on traffic conditions.

Horseshoe Bay Ferry Terminal : WEST VANCOUVER
Horseshoe Bay will take you from West Vancouver to Nanaimo.
This will take you to Nanaimo (Departure Bay Ferry Terminal).
Horseshoe Bay to Nanaimo is about a 1 hour and 35 minute ferry ride.
Driving instructions from Vancouver:
West on Georgia Street, through Stanley Park
Cross the Lions Gate Bridge
Follow the Upper Levels Highway, 99-1, to Horseshoe Bay ferry terminal
Total estimated driving time from downtown Vancouver: 25 minutes depending on traffic conditions.
